Overview
- Amanda Ilestedt scored in the 22nd minute, Elisa Senß converted a 55th-minute penalty, Laura Freigang added a third in the 69th, and Lisanne Gräwe finished the scoring in the 83rd.
- Coach Niko Arnautis said his team needed time to settle before their quality decided the match.
- The victory ended a run of three away defeats to start the league campaign.
- Newly promoted Hamburger SV remain without a home win after the heavy loss.
- More than 6,000 fans watched at the Volksparkstadion as Frankfurt controlled proceedings for a deserved result.
